- The distance between Mackay Mo, Australia and Bvumbwe, Malawi is approximately 11,738 km or 7,294 mi.
- To reach Mackay Mo in this distance one would set out from Bvumbwe bearing 117.9°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mackay Mo bearing 65.6° or ENE .
- Mackay Mo has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Bvumbwe has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
- Mackay Mo is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Bvumbwe is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 3.5 °C (6.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) more in Mackay Mo.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 495.7 mm (19.5 in) more which is equivalent to 495.7 l/m² (12.17 US gal/ft²) or 4,957,000 l/ha (529,936 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.1° lower in Mackay Mo than in Bvumbwe.
